- N +

foreach php?php用foreach遍歷二維數組

其實foreach php的問題并不復雜,但是又很多的朋友都不太了解php用foreach遍歷二維數組,因此呢,今天小編就來為大家分享foreach php的一些知識,希望可以幫助到大家,下面我們一起來看看這個問題的分析吧!

php怎么反向遍歷一個數組

把他倒序一次foreach(array_reverse($a)as$i=>$v){echo$v;}

請問怎么理解PHP中的foreach循環,又怎么理解兩個foreach嵌套循環

foreach循環是針對數組或對象格式的數據,一般數據是多條的,需要對每條數組里的數據進行處理;嵌套循環就是處理多維數組的一個方式,就像房里里有房間,房間里有柜子,柜子里有盒子一樣

php常用算法和時間復雜度

PHP是一種通用的腳本語言,可以用于實現各種算法。以下是PHP中常見的一些算法以及它們的時間復雜度:

1.線性搜索(LinearSearch):時間復雜度O(n)-遍歷整個數組或列表,逐個元素進行比較,直到找到目標元素或遍歷完所有元素。

2.二分搜索(BinarySearch):時間復雜度O(logn)-通過重復將搜索范圍減半來查找有序數組中的元素。

3.冒泡排序(BubbleSort):時間復雜度O(n^2)-通過多次迭代,比較相鄰元素并交換位置,將較大(或較小)的元素逐漸“冒泡”至最終位置。

4.插入排序(InsertionSort):時間復雜度O(n^2)-逐個將元素插入已排序的列表中的正確位置,形成一個有序列表。

5.選擇排序(SelectionSort):時間復雜度O(n^2)-在未排序的列表中選擇最小(或最大)元素,然后將其與第一個(或最后一個)元素交換位置,逐步形成一個有序列表。

6.快速排序(QuickSort):平均時間復雜度O(nlogn),最壞情況下O(n^2)-將數組分成較小和較大的子數組,遞歸地對子數組進行排序,并將它們合并以獲得最終排序的結果。

需要注意的是,時間復雜度是對算法運行時間的估計,在實際情況中可能會受到其他因素的影響。還有許多其他的算法和數據結構在PHP中也很常用,如堆排序、歸并排序、哈希表等。

選擇適當的算法取決于具體的問題和數據規模。在進行算法選擇時,需要綜合考慮時間復雜度、空間復雜度以及實際應用場景等因素。

學生管理系統php源碼誰有

1.我不知道誰有學生管理系統php源碼。2.可能有一些網站或者論壇上有人分享過學生管理系統php源碼,但是這些源碼的質量和安全性無法保證,使用時需要謹慎。3.如果你需要學生管理系統php源碼,可以考慮自己編寫或者找專業的軟件開發公司定制開發,這樣可以保證源碼的質量和安全性。

php的幾個版本的區別

PHP5.2以前:autoload,PDO和MySQLi,類型約束PHP5.2:JSON支持PHP5.3:棄用的功能,匿名函數,新增魔術方法,命名空間,后期靜態綁定,Heredoc和Nowdoc,const,三元運算符,PharPHP5.4:ShortOpenTag,數組簡寫形式,Traits,內置Web服務器,細節修改PHP5.5:yield,list()用于foreach,細節修改PHP5.6:常量增強,可變函數參數,命名空間增強

好了,文章到此結束,希望可以幫助到大家。

返回列表
上一篇:
下一篇: